    The Belmarsh Tribunal: The War On Terror is Put on Trial
    https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=E_xxGWAxlGc


    Just after the bombshell revelations about the CIA plot to kidnap and assassinate WikiLeaks publisher Julian Assange while he sought political asylum in the Ecuadorian Embassy in London, the Progressive International comes to London with the first physical Belmarsh Tribunal. The intervention comes ahead of Assange’s extradition proceedings, which are set to continue in London’s High Court from 27 to 28 October 2021.

    Stella Moris on her secret family with Julian Assange: ‘He’s unlike anyone I have ever met’ | Family | The Guardian
    https://www.theguardian.com/lifeandstyle/2021/oct/16/stella-moris-julian-assange-secret-family

    Even though this interview with Assange's partner Stella Moris is in the Guardian, it is definitely worth your time. When Julian Assange was staying in the Ecuadorian embassy under assylum, he started a relationship, then a family with Stella Moris. Moris tells how they managed to keep it secret so long, what drew her to him, about how he is doing in prison '“He’s very unwell. He’s struggling a lot." and why deporting him to the US would be disastrous for democracy.

    Excerpt: "They found they had much in common. Both were freedom of information champions and had experienced nomadic childhoods. Assange has said he lived in more than 30 Australian towns and attended 37 schools before settling down with his mother and half-brother in Melbourne. She was born in Johannesburg, South Africa, and lived in Botswana, Lesotho, Sweden and Spain before going to university in the UK.
    ...
    Before even meeting him, she says, she was convinced he was the victim of an elaborate sting. 'I had read all the documents and it was clear that this was a political case and that he was innocent. The Swedish authorities were behaving in a way that was inexplicable, refusing to question him. Then it came out that they were being advised by the Crown Prosecution Service not to question him in England..."

    Kidnapping, assassination and a London shoot-out: Inside the CIA's secret war plans against WikiLeaks
    https://news.yahoo.com/kidnapping-assassination-and-a-london-shoot-out-inside-the-ci-as-secret-war-plans-against-wiki-leaks-090057786.html

    In 2017, as Julian Assange began his fifth year holed up in Ecuador’s embassy in London, the CIA plotted to kidnap the WikiLeaks founder, spurring heated debate among Trump administration officials over the legality and practicality of such an operation.
    Some senior officials inside the CIA and the Trump administration even discussed killing Assange, going so far as to request “sketches” or “options” for how to assassinate him.
    Discussions over kidnapping or killing Assange occurred “at the highest levels” of the Trump administration, said a former senior counterintelligence official.
    The conversations were part of an unprecedented CIA campaign directed against WikiLeaks and its founder.

    Julian Assange loses court battle to stop US expanding extradition appeal | Julian Assange | The Guardian
    https://amp.theguardian.com/media/2021/aug/11/julian-assange-loses-court-battle-stop-us-expanding-extradition-appeal

    During Wednesday’s hearing, the US government argued Assange, 50, was not “so ill” that he would be unable to resist killing himself if extradited – challenging Baraitser’s ruling that the US authorities could not “prevent Assange from finding a way to commit suicide” if he was extradited.

    Dobbin said the US government would seek to show that Assange’s mental health problems did not meet the threshold required in law to prevent extradition.

    She told the court: “It really requires a mental illness of a type that the ability to resist suicide has been lost. Part of the appeal will be that Assange did not have a mental illness that came close to being of that nature and degree.”
